Both Day Bail Recovery Agents and Night Bail Recovery Agents perform similar roles in locating and recovering defendants. The main difference lies in their working hours and environments, with day agents operating during regular hours and night agents handling recoveries after hours. The required credentials and industry usage are generally the same for both roles.
